AFTERCARE & OUTREACH COORDINATOR
Providence House Mission Statement
Providence House protects at-risk children and supports families through crisis, strengthening communities to end child abuse and neglect.
Reports To: Senior Clinical Program Manager
Major functions: Performs duties related to the Aftercare Program, Community Referral Program, and outreach responsibilities for nursery and community services for Providence House.
Aftercare |
Provide Aftercare program support to include making reminder calls/texts to families, managing roster, and leading group educational sessions three to four times a month using the Nurturing Parenting, Conscious Discipline, and S.E.L.F. curricula. |
· Complete case management services to all families attending group parent education. Document all contacts appropriately and timely. |
· Facilitate monthly pickups and deliveries of the Aftercare Care Packages for qualified families without transportation |
· Complete outreach and recruitment for monthly speaker series to enhance Aftercare programming |
· Plan and execute quarterly special events and distribution events for the Aftercare community and community partners. |
· Document all contacts with parents or guardians, referring agencies, and community partners using agency forms and spreadsheets. |
· Complete monthly calls for all RTIS assigned families to support family engagement post-discharge. Partner with the assigned social worker for support. |
· Provide support to the Program Team assigned for nursery families Community Referral Program |
· Manage relationships with Community Referral Program partners, leading onboarding orientations as needed and recruiting additional partners to support the distribution of basic needs to community members. |
· Track and report data related to families served in the Community Referral Program |
· Complete outreach meetings with partners to ensure utilization of Providence House as referral. |
OUTREACH AND EDUCATION |
· Complete outreach and tabling events for Providence House partners to expand the community’s knowledge and utilization of Providence House services. |
· Attend monthly collaborative meetings to support agency awareness and resource partnerships in the geographic areas the nurseries serve |
· Complete speaking engagements on behalf of the agency to referral partners as requested |
ADMINISTRATIVE TASKS |
· Document all contacts with clients and partnering agencies (phone-based, in person meetings, team meetings, referrals, etc.). |
· Attend program team meetings, management meetings, and outreach meetings as assigned |
· Provide Quality Assurance on all client files and report deficiencies to Senior Clinical Program Manager and Compliance and Quality Manager |
· Know and understand rules pertaining to childcare as outlined in 5101:2-5 and 5101:2-9, CARF accredited areas, and OMHAS and Medicaid standards and requirements. |
· Undertake other assignments and projects as requested by the Senior Clinical Program Manager or other staff acting as a Project Manager. |
· Be culturally competent and supportive of diversity in both service to clients and through professional interactions with donors, partners, and guests. |
· Assist with the flow and sorting of inventory for Aftercare and Community Referral and distribution events in partnership with the Facilities Team. |
· Reports allegations of abuse or neglect to the Cuyahoga County Division of Children and Family Services. |
· Be a part of the on-call rotation with the Program Team to address the after-hours needs of the nurseries. |
· Assist with other duties as assigned. |
Required Qualifications & Experience:
- 21 years of age or older
- Bachelor of Social Work with eligibility for LSW, Community Health Worker, outreach, community education, health promotion, advocacy, and navigating social services, Master’s degree preferred.
- Must complete trauma training through National Institute for Trauma and Loss in Children through the e-certification program within six months of hire.
- One year in community engagement and outreach or group facilitation preferred
- Computer proficiency in MS office suites and database software programs
- Excellent communication skills
- Strong multi-tasking, time management and organizational skills
- Excellent proofreading and data entry skills
- Ability to think creatively and work confidentially.
- Flexibility in adjusting to agency needs and event schedules.
- Positive team-oriented attitude
- Must be available for weekend or evening work/modified schedule based on agency activities.
- Must be able to travel in the Northeast Ohio area with a valid driver’s license, insurance and reliable transportation.
- Must pass background check and drug screen.
Physical Requirements: Candidate must be able to lift 40 pounds without restriction, bend at the waist, grasp, handle, and lift weight overhead, and have mobility in sitting, kneeling, crawling, and running which is required in daily course of childcare.
